Transaction 75c10c535b264415029206e921f79edc5474e443e1295ccb4f02f22120161f1b
2 Input
3 Outputs
- 75c10c535b264415029206e921f79edc5474e443e1295ccb4f02f22120161f1b:0
- 75c10c535b264415029206e921f79edc5474e443e1295ccb4f02f22120161f1b:1
- 75c10c535b264415029206e921f79edc5474e443e1295ccb4f02f22120161f1b:2
value 22390000
address 16Xi6hCLSyJ7Df3q9vix1YcyjvHuRUr3Tk
value 17719940
address 14VyMSR9QTA5pMSab3HoqpfWaVGV2xosuo
value 60821
address 161ywXXg8K1JJjEpHg5nAFLDvuPtgjBxq4